La Concha. El Cotillo
One of the most famous beaches on Fuerteventura
In the north-west of the island of Fuerteventura lie the beaches of the fishing village of El Cotillo. To the north, they stretch out as a series of family-friendly coves with white sand and calm turquoise waters. Among them is La Concha beach, one of the most famous on the island of Fuerteventura for its tranquillity, beauty and quality. And its proximity to the village offers the chance to enjoy, from a terrace overlooking the sea, a majestic sunset where the sky changes from ochre to violet in a matter of minutes.
A white-sand cove for the whole family in El Cotillo
La Concha beach always has gentle waves thanks to its natural horseshoe-shaped reef. On windy days, the corralitos – small circular walls made of volcanic stone built by the locals – can provide shelter. And at low tide, the little ones can play safely in the pools that form among the surrounding rocks. There is a car park very close to the beach and lifeguard services, as well as apartments and a restaurant with a terrace just a short walk away.
